Originally posted by Swordbeast
However the change does come by, you might want to look into the Swiss government as a potential model of government.
However, at least make sure of the following:
- Not a two-party system, but a multi-party system, this would be less likely to be corrupted entirely and people might feel better represented.
- Not 1 POTUS but like in Switzerland a council of 7 members (Bundesrat / Federal council), this would limit the power of a single person, unlike the current status.
- Get rid of the fed and make sure that congress issues the money, as it was done before 1913 and the Federal reserve act
- Curb the influence of the lobbies or at least make it more transparent.
- Make sure that the law works FOR the people and not against them. Avoid cases like this one, no detainment without due process.
This would be a good start to a better future.
